Transaction 16cf14802871ec575ef88f3194b0cfca381dcac16410a18a59034e8b2fcf93c3

1 Input
2 Outputs
  • 16cf14802871ec575ef88f3194b0cfca381dcac16410a18a59034e8b2fcf93c3:0
  • value  221749753
    address  1JydUdLPXc1NhKz4ctTrxbCd9vzJtfA2om
  • 16cf14802871ec575ef88f3194b0cfca381dcac16410a18a59034e8b2fcf93c3:1
  • value  553983
    address  3NZR91vWZtEWts85dVR9Su7JcC3NTfCYFZ